Output 3ef58adddb8108ddc4f1181bdee113e968e432731288b2e22d86295c8f519f5e:1

value
666000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b657506ab7e6d9c8c02e9817df74f853060f578 OP_EQUAL
address
3EQ5PaD4hqH3KFXUB9THzkaxCDBZgwixM9
transaction
3ef58adddb8108ddc4f1181bdee113e968e432731288b2e22d86295c8f519f5e
spent
true